In the church year, this week is Christ the King Sunday. It’s the last Sunday before the new year starts, with Advent next week. On this Sunday, we are reminded that the crucified God who reconciles the world to himself is the same God who will come again in glory, and is the same God who will come as a humble infant in a manger.
